SOME EARLY PREDICTORS OF A RECURRENCE OF FIBRILLATION OF AURICLES IN PATIENTS WHO HAVE UNDERGONE RFA OPERATION

Abstract

<strong>The aim of this study</strong> was to identify possible ECG predictors of atrial fibrillation (AF) recurrence in the early period after radiofrequency catheter ablation (RCA). We compare P-waves parameters before and after radiofrequency catheter ablation. In total 12 lead surface ECG of forty-two patients with paroxysmal and persistent atrial fibrillation were analyzed before and after catheter ablation. The 12 lead surface ECG was recorded on sinus rhythm before and within 24-48 h after RCA . 13 patients out of 42 had atrial fibrillation recurrence. Patients with early AF recurrence were significantly older than patients with sinus rhythm. In the group of patients with AF recurrence, the duration of P wave was longer than in the group without AF recurrence. After RCA in both groups there were observed reducing of PQ interval and increasing of heart rate.
